An automatic frequency brake for ... Web8 jul. 2024 · I’ve had good results using two methods for milling lumber from small logs in my shop. The simplest involves a hydraulic wood splitter. You can also use an axe or splitting wedges to do the work. Clear, straight-grained, easily-split species are easy to cleave into board-like billets.

Buyer pays for return postage. See details. … WebOn most mills this results in the next board cut from the log being fatter in the middle than at each end. This is why experienced millers perform occasional straightening cuts during the milling process. Softwoods, such a Pine, form compression wood on the lower side of a leaning stem or branch which can create similar problems.
